Output 058904b1490aae489b5a1827becae5d505320998fa211ca56c8648336786298a:2

value
128955
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3f06bd3a278e3d55a79b72d3738469b8c5168d OP_EQUAL
address
3Jfo7NR47BrT5AcfaZajp9FuY24rqyccZs
transaction
058904b1490aae489b5a1827becae5d505320998fa211ca56c8648336786298a
confirmations
105768
spent
true